PARK RAPIDS — Two familiar faces led the Lumberjacks on Saturday afternoon.
Beckett Grand shot a 152 to pace the Bemidji High School boys golf team with a fifth-place finish on the second day of the North-South Invite in Park Rapids. Weston Seitz was next up, carding 156 for 10th place.
As a team, the Jacks finished fourth with a score of 636. Detroit Lakes took home first place with a team score of 601.
Jackson Fogelson managed to place 17th, shooting 160. Axel Burlingame (36th, 169), Graham Fish (40th, 171) and Conrad Foss (50th, 178) rounded out the scoring for Bemidji.
